Looks like a rebranded Rockjaw. Cool! First impressions?
Surprisingly comfortable, a pain to initially fit on my ears, but stable as all hell, and they sound like wood. The preinstalled tip on the right came out the box permanently deformed so I swapped them for some KZ Turbos.

Upon first listen I was attacked by bass. It's powerful, a bit bloated, and likes to bleed into the mids. It's also very smooth. No harshness or sibilance. Also, not much of a sound stage. Mids are forward and liquid and sit just the tiniest bit behind the bass, which can overwhelm at times. I left it burning overnight and the bass has relaxed a little, but I literally have less than an hour of ear time with them. I will give them a review in a couple weeks or so.

i finally got my magaosi k3 today ($83 from dd on ali)--these are, scout's honor, the last iem i'm buying for a long while (famous last words). not sure how much is anticipation bias, but first impressions are positive--these initially remind me of the fidue a73, which i like alot--big, crisp, open-sounding, detailed. bass not seismic but tight. i'd actually like to a/b these with the (much cheaper) bk50, still my go to <$50 to see how much of an evolutionary leap they are.
